Did your kids have that Fisher Price farm that made all the farm animal noises?  I can still hear the chicken sound clearly in my head when I think of that toy.  In case you haven't heard, we are rearing a little flock of chicks over here.  Except that they are now chickens.  My brother brought us 8 baby chicks on Easter weekend, and they have lived in an incubator in our basement bathroom ever since.  We thought it would be a fun learning project for the kids.  And since we don't have the dog anymore and Fancy is so crazy about animals, how could I have said no to such an offer?  This has been a temporary chick-fostering situation - they are destined to return to Uncle Ben's farm this weekend.  THIS WEEKEND!! And the only reason I'm excited is because they drop smelly poop everywhere in their incubator, including their food and water containers and their feet freak me out the little chicks have quickly grown into little chickens in the past couple weeks, and I'm thinking they could stand to stretch their legs and run around the farm.  Here's what they looked like when they first arrived:

Here's what they looked like last week:
And here's what they looked like on Thursday:
And as of this morning, our charges are making their way back to Virginia.  Bye bye birdies!
